In a heat engine, if 500 J of heat enters the system, and the piston does 300 J of work, what is the final internal (thermal) energy of the system if the initial energy is 1,500 J?

1,300 J

800 J

200 J

1,700 J

From energy conservation principle, first law of thermodynamics

Change in internal energy = heat input - work done by system

Change in internal =500-300= 200 J
Change in internal energy = final energy - initial energy
200= final energy - 1500

Total final energy = 200+1500
= 1700J
